Painting Description
"La Mort D'alcibiade" is a notable painting by the French artist Charles Auguste van den Berghe, created in the early 19th century. Van den Berghe, born in 1798, was a prominent figure in the French art scene, known for his historical and genre paintings. This particular work, "La Mort D'alcibiade," translates to "The Death of Alcibiades," and it depicts the dramatic and poignant final moments of the Athenian general and statesman Alcibiades, a controversial and influential figure in ancient Greek history.
Alcibiades, who lived from 450 to 404 BC, was a prominent and often polarizing figure in Athenian politics and military affairs. His life was marked by a series of dramatic shifts in allegiance and fortune, which ultimately led to his assassination. Van den Berghe's painting captures the intensity and tragedy of Alcibiades' demise, reflecting the artist's skill in conveying emotion and narrative through his work.
The composition of "La Mort D'alcibiade" is characterized by its dramatic use of light and shadow, which heightens the sense of tension and foreboding. Van den Berghe's meticulous attention to detail and his ability to render the human form with both realism and expressiveness are evident in this painting. The work is a testament to his mastery of the neoclassical style, which was prevalent during his time.
"La Mort D'alcibiade" not only showcases Van den Berghe's technical prowess but also his deep engagement with historical themes. The painting serves as a visual exploration of the complexities of power, loyalty, and betrayal, themes that were as relevant in ancient Greece as they were in 19th-century France. Through this work, Van den Berghe invites viewers to reflect on the timeless nature of these human experiences, making "La Mort D'alcibiade" a significant piece in the canon of historical art.
